TRUE/FALSE. 7. there are behavioral indicators for both children who are abused and those adults who abuse children.

Social Studies
1 answer:
lara [203]1 year ago
4 0

True, there are behavioral indicators for both children who are abused and those adults who abuse children.

Recognition of Child Abuse Indicators An indicator is a signal to pay closer attention to a situation or alert. Abuse indicators may be obvious: For instance, a child who has burns in the shape of an iron or cigarette tip or a belt mark on their back provides clear evidence that there is reasonable cause to suspect child abuse. Your suspicion, on the other hand, will frequently be based on less obvious physical or behavioral signs.

Always consider indicators in relation to a child's behavior, appearance, what you know about the child, and the family's situation and history. Children respond differently to similar situations, and many abused children may not exhibit any of the symptoms listed below. In any case, figuring out how to perceive high-risk circumstances and the signs and side effects of misuse is a significant expertise for a commanded correspondent. Abuse or neglect of the mind, body, or sexual self can be detected by indicators.

If you are the sponsor of a bill, what can you do to keep it from being pigeonholed?
LenaWriter [7]

Answer:

The sponsor can file a discharge petition

Explanation:

A discharge petition withholds the committee from further consideration of a bill or resolution. It is a means of bringing a bill to the floor for consideration without any report from the committee.

The sponsor can file a discharge petition to keep the bill from being pigeonholed.

Pigeonhole means not to assign or hear debate on the bill.

What does the House of Representatives Budget Committee do?
Sindrei [870]


Drafting and preparing the Concurrent Resolution on the Budget, sometimes known as the "budget resolution," is the Budget Committee's main duty.

The US House Committee on the Budget, usually known as the House Budget Committee, is a standing committee of the US House of Representatives. Its responsibilities include oversight of organizations and activities supported outside of the financial process, evaluation of all budget-related laws and resolutions, and legislative control of the federal budget process. The committee briefly served as a select committee in 1919 and 1921, during the 66th and 67th United States Congresses, before becoming a standing committee in 1974.
